Proc中,对oracle数据库的表中进行更新处理,怎样能够得到更新的件数 比如表tab1, 有字段a,b,c对tab1进行更新update tab1set a = '1'b = '1'c = '1'where a = '2'更新完后,怎样知道更新了多少件? 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 update tab1set a = '1'b = '1'c = '1'where a = '2' v_rows_processed := SQL%ROWCOUNT;dbms_output.enable;dbms_output.put_line('There were '||v_rows_processed||' rows updated');输出到dbms output 先#include <sqlca.h>再执行内嵌SQL语句sqlca.sqlerrd[2]里面存的是影响的行数 oracle如何快速创建用户、还原数据库 oracle10g 连接参数dbsm=怎么写啊?! 启动OEM,如何“登录到Oracle Management Server"? 请问:V$SESSION是什么呢? 100分 保存一篇几千字的文章(是HTML标示)用什么字段?如何保证保存和读出不是乱码呢? 急求update语句,在线等! 如何实现这个功能 重建唯一索引,这个问题如何解决? 有那位知道。。。。。。。?好东西,哈哈 如何在ORACLE中修改全局的时间格式? oracle,触发器问题 !!在线等,急 oracle 按照要求转置。非一般的要求。忘大虾们赐教
set a = '1'
b = '1'
c = '1'
where a = '2'
v_rows_processed := SQL%ROWCOUNT;
dbms_output.enable;
dbms_output.put_line('There were '||v_rows_processed||' rows updated');
输出到dbms output
再执行内嵌SQL语句sqlca.sqlerrd[2]
里面存的是影响的行数